What are Bifold Door Seals?
Bifold door seals are the rubber or vinyl strips connected to the edges of bifold doors, developed to produce a tight seal between the door panels and the frame. These seals serve a number of purposes:
Weatherproofing: They prevent air, water, and moisture from going into or escaping the room, lowering the threat of water damage, drafts, and heat loss.Energy efficiency: By producing a tight seal, bifold door seals assist to lessen heat transfer, keeping your home or workplace warm in the winter season and cool in the summertime.Sound reduction: Seals can likewise serve as acoustic barriers, lowering noise pollution and developing a more peaceful environment.Pest control: They avoid pests and little animals from getting in the space, reducing the danger of invasions.
Kinds Of Replacement Bifold Door Seals
There are several types of replacement bifold door seals readily available, each created for particular door types and applications:
Foam tape seals: These are the most common kind of seal, made from foam tape connected to the door edges.Vinyl bulb seals: These seals feature a vinyl bulb that compresses to develop a tight seal.Magnetic seals: These seals use a magnetic strip to connect to the door frame, producing a strong seal.Adhesive-backed seals: These seals have a self-adhesive backing, making them simple to install.
When to Replace Bifold Door Seals?
Bifold door seals can last for numerous years, but they might require to be replaced if:
You notice air leaks: If you feel drafts or notice air leaks around the door, it's most likely that the seal is compromised.Water gets in the space: If water goes into the space during heavy rain or flooding, the seal may be harmed or worn.The door becomes difficult to run: If the door becomes stiff or tough to open and close, it may be due to a worn-out seal.You notice indications of wear and tear: If the seal is split, torn, or fragile, it's time to replace it.
How to Install Replacement Bifold Door Seals
Setting up replacement bifold door seals is a fairly uncomplicated procedure:
Clean the door edges: Remove any dirt, gunk, or old adhesive from the door edges.Step the door: Measure the door to identify the proper seal size.Cut the seal: Cut the seal to the required length using an utility knife or scissors.Apply the seal: Apply the seal to the door edges, making sure a tight fit.

Often Asked Questions
Q: Can I utilize any kind of seal for my bifold door?A: No, it's vital to pick a seal specifically created for your door type and application.
Q: How typically should I replace bifold door seals?A: Seals can last for a number of years, but it's advised to inspect them routinely and replace them every 5-10 years or as needed.
Q: Can I install replacement seals myself?A: Yes, installing replacement seals is a reasonably uncomplicated process, but if you're not comfy with DIY projects, it's advised to hire a professional.
Q: Are replacement bifold door seals pricey?A: Replacement seals can differ in cost, depending upon the type and quality, but they are typically an economical service compared to changing the entire door.
